On Tue, 2013-05-14 at 13:18 +0300, Richard Purdie wrote:
> I'd also take
> a patch to have bitbake do some primitive wildcard (% along the lines of
> PREFERRED_VERSION?) type match on the bbappend filenames.

I do still think that, as far as oe-core goes at least, simply
discontinuing the practice of putting PV in the filenames would be an
easier and better plan.  This would: not require any bitbake changes,
avoid the need for a .inc in most cases, discourage the common mistake
of adding a new version and forgetting to remove the old one, and make
it easier to follow the git history because there wouldn't be renames
all over the place.  

But it appears that I am in a minority of one in favouring this plan and
I guess wildcarded .bbappends are the next best thing.  Your proposal
above sounds like a reasonable enough idea; having % in .bbappend
filenames will look a bit weird but there doesn't seem to be any obvious
reason why it wouldn't work.
